The Tinfal Tablet is a specialized vitamin supplement formulated with Biotin 5mg+Folic Acid 5mg. It is primarily used to address concerns such as hair thinning linked to biotin deficiency and anemia. This supplement also plays a role in enhancing red blood cell count for individuals with anemia.

Biotin, a vital vitamin, is crucial for metabolic processes, cell division, and repair. It actively supports protein synthesis, particularly in producing keratin – a naturally occurring protein that contributes to strong hair structure, glossy texture, and thickness. Folic Acid is another essential vitamin, pivotal for the production of healthy red blood cells. It also aids in protein synthesis and cellular repair, which can help in managing anemia and improving blood flow to hair roots.

Uses:

  1. Management of Hair Thinning: Particularly effective for hair thinning caused by biotin deficiency or anemia.
  2. Addressing Biotin Deficiency: Provides essential Biotin to supplement dietary intake.
  3. Support for Anemia: Helps in improving red blood cell count in patients with anemia, due to its Folic acid content.
  4. Enhancing Hair Structure: Contributes to stronger, thicker, and healthier hair by promoting keratin synthesis.
